Latvia's Iveta Stasa-Sarsune finished 1-10 in the 0-team qualifying round. . In their opening game, Latvia's Iveta Stasa-Sarsune lost 7-4 to Sweden's Margaretha Sigfridsson, droppimg another game, 7-5 to Rachel Homan (Ottawa, CAN). Latvia's Iveta Stasa-Sarsune lost 11-8 to Satsuki Fujisawa (Nagano, JPN). Latvia's Iveta Stasa-Sarsune lost 7-5 to Italy's Diana Gaspari. Latvia's Iveta Stasa-Sarsune lost 6-3 to Germany's Andrea Schoepp. Latvia's Iveta Stasa-Sarsune lost 9-7 to Anna Sidorova (Moscow, RUS). Latvia's Iveta Stasa-Sarsune lost 9-5 to Eve Muirhead (Stirling, SCO). Latvia's Iveta Stasa-Sarsune lost 9-2 to Erika Brown (Madison, USA). Latvia's Iveta Stasa-Sarsune lost 7-3 to Bingyu Wang (Harbin, CHN) where Latvia's Iveta Stasa-Sarsune responded with a 8-7 win over Silvana Tirinzoni (Aarau, SUI). Latvia's Iveta Stasa-Sarsune went on to lose 8-5 against Denmark's Lene Nielsen in their final qualifying round match.
Latvia's Iveta Stasa-Sarsune earned 2.000 world rankings points for their preliminary round wins, moving up 153 spots the World Ranking Standings into 178th place overall with 2.000 total points.
